Single ascending doses, pharmacokinetics, safety, tolerability, healthy volunteers, cognitive impairment associated with schizophrenia (CIAS)
Brief summary
This study aims to assess the safety, tolerability, and pharmacokinetics of PF-04958242 at a number of single ascending doses in healthy volunteers

Inclusion criteria
Key Inclusion Criteria: * Healthy female subjects of non-childbearing potential and/or male subjects between the ages of 18 and 55 years, inclusive (Healthy is defined as no clinically relevant abnormalities identified by a detailed medical history, full physical examination, including blood pressure and pulse rate measurement, 12-lead ECG and clinical laboratory tests). * Body Mass Index (BMI) of 17.5 to 30.5 kg/m2; and a total body weight \>55 kg Key
Exclusion criteria
* Evidence or history of clinically significant hematological, renal, endocrine, pulmonary, gastrointestinal, cardiovascular, hepatic, psychiatric, neurologic, or allergic disease (including drug allergies, but excluding untreated, asymptomatic, seasonal allergies at time of dosing). * Other severe acute or chronic medical or psychiatric condition or laboratory abnormality that may increase the risk associated with study participation or investigational product administration or may interfere with the interpretation of study results and, in the judgment of the investigator, would make the subject inappropriate for entry into this study. Participant flow
Pre-assignment details
Twelve participants were assigned study treatment. All participants received the assigned PF-04958242 doses during 3 periods (6 participants each received 0.35 mg, 0.6 mg and 0.8 mg doses, respectively). Nine participants received placebo. Three participants did not complete the study and they were replaced during the conduct of the study.

Apparent Clearance (CL/F)
Time frame: 0, 0.25, 0.5, 0.75, 1, 1.5, 2, 3, 4, 8, 12, 24, 36, 48, 72, 96, 120, 168 and 216 hours post-dose
Population: The PK analysis population included all participants randomized and treated who had at least 1 of the PK parameters of primary interest in at least 1 treatment period.
| Arm | Measure | Value (GEOMETRIC_MEAN) | Dispersion |
|---|---|---|---|
| PF-04958242 0.35 mg | Apparent Clearance (CL/F) | 128.6 milliliters per minute (mL/min) | Geometric Coefficient of Variation 40 |
| PF-04958242 0.6 mg | Apparent Clearance (CL/F) | 126.0 milliliters per minute (mL/min) | Geometric Coefficient of Variation 28 |
| PF-04958242 0.8 mg | Apparent Clearance (CL/F) | 146.9 milliliters per minute (mL/min) | Geometric Coefficient of Variation 26 |
Apparent Volume of Distribution (Vz/F)
Time frame: 0, 0.25, 0.5, 0.75, 1, 1.5, 2, 3, 4, 8, 12, 24, 36, 48, 72, 96, 120, 168 and 216 hours post-dose
Population: The PK analysis population included all participants randomized and treated who had at least 1 of the PK parameters of primary interest in at least 1 treatment period.
| Arm | Measure | Value (GEOMETRIC_MEAN) | Dispersion |
|---|---|---|---|
| PF-04958242 0.35 mg | Apparent Volume of Distribution (Vz/F) | 367.9 liters | Geometric Coefficient of Variation 45 |
| PF-04958242 0.6 mg | Apparent Volume of Distribution (Vz/F) | 327.0 liters | Geometric Coefficient of Variation 40 |
| PF-04958242 0.8 mg | Apparent Volume of Distribution (Vz/F) | 337.2 liters | Geometric Coefficient of Variation 43 |
Area Under the Curve From Time Zero to Extrapolated Infinite Time (AUCinf)
Time frame: 0, 0.25, 0.5, 0.75, 1, 1.5, 2, 3, 4, 8, 12, 24, 36, 48, 72, 96, 120, 168 and 216 hours post-dose
Population: The PK analysis population included all participants randomized and treated who had at least 1 of the PK parameters of primary interest in at least 1 treatment period.
| Arm | Measure | Value (GEOMETRIC_MEAN) | Dispersion |
|---|---|---|---|
| PF-04958242 0.35 mg | Area Under the Curve From Time Zero to Extrapolated Infinite Time (AUCinf) | 45.34 ng*h/mL | Geometric Coefficient of Variation 40 |
| PF-04958242 0.6 mg | Area Under the Curve From Time Zero to Extrapolated Infinite Time (AUCinf) | 79.34 ng*h/mL | Geometric Coefficient of Variation 28 |
| PF-04958242 0.8 mg | Area Under the Curve From Time Zero to Extrapolated Infinite Time (AUCinf) | 90.78 ng*h/mL | Geometric Coefficient of Variation 26 |

Terminal Elimination Half-Life (t1/2)
Terminal elimination half-life is the time measured for the plasma concentration to decrease by one half.
Time frame: 0, 0.25, 0.5, 0.75, 1, 1.5, 2, 3, 4, 8, 12, 24, 36, 48, 72, 96, 120, 168 and 216 hours post-dose
Population: The PK analysis population included all participants randomized and treated who had at least 1 of the PK parameters of primary interest in at least 1 treatment period.
| Arm | Measure | Value (MEAN) | Dispersion |
|---|---|---|---|
| PF-04958242 0.35 mg | Terminal Elimination Half-Life (t1/2) | 37.33 hours | Standard Deviation 27.17 |
| PF-04958242 0.6 mg | Terminal Elimination Half-Life (t1/2) | 34.10 hours | Standard Deviation 20.533 |
| PF-04958242 0.8 mg | Terminal Elimination Half-Life (t1/2) | 29.07 hours | Standard Deviation 14.691 |
Time to Reach Maximum Observed Plasma Concentration (Tmax)
Time frame: 0, 0.25, 0.5, 0.75, 1, 1.5, 2, 3, 4, 8, 12, 24, 36, 48, 72, 96, 120, 168 and 216 hours post-dose
Population: The PK analysis population included all participants randomized and treated who had at least 1 of the PK parameters of primary interest in at least 1 treatment period.
| Arm | Measure | Value (MEDIAN) |
|---|---|---|
| PF-04958242 0.35 mg | Time to Reach Maximum Observed Plasma Concentration (Tmax) | 1.29 hours |
| PF-04958242 0.6 mg | Time to Reach Maximum Observed Plasma Concentration (Tmax) | 1.80 hours |
| PF-04958242 0.8 mg | Time to Reach Maximum Observed Plasma Concentration (Tmax) | 1.50 hours |
